在不同的操作系统上使用sikuli-script

时间:2015-08-13 09:25:01

标签: java webdriver sikuli sikuli-script

我正在用Selenium WebDriver编写Java脚本。要使用Windows Windows和其他程序导航,我决定在我的项目中使用sikuli-script。 但是,我不认为如果这些脚本将在MAC OS,Linux上的其他mashines中运行,将会有其他图片,我的脚本将粉碎。 首先我认为它是在所有mashines上拍照并放入不同文件夹中的不同mashines。 例如,我将为3个操作系统提供3个文件夹:Windows,Linux,MAC。 如果测试将在Linux上启动,它将从Linux文件夹中“导航图片​​”,如果MAC或Windows - 相同(来自MAC或Windows文件夹)。 但可能有更好的决定吗?

是的,不要写我使用AutoIT,因为我需要在Windows上控制Java应用程序,而且AutoIT无法使用它。

1 个答案:

答案 0 :(得分:0)

让我们避免单击“下载文件”,“打开下载”,然后将其保存到光盘,以优化下载操作。 我们可以使用Selenium本身通过使用具有所需配置的浏览器配置文件来执行所有操作。

您可以在MACFirefox找到您需要对Firefox和Safari Mac进行的所有必要更改,请参阅链接,您可以在该链接中获得有关该方案的更多信息。 Downloading file using Selenium

相关问题